原文:SQL SERVER 根据地图经纬度计算距离函数

前些天客户提出一个这样的要求:一个手机订餐网,查询当前所在位置的 公里范围的酒店,然后客户好去吃饭。 拿到这个请求后,不知道如何下手,静静地想了一下,在酒店的表中增加两个字段,用来存储酒店所在的经度和纬度,当订餐的时候,要求手机得到当前客户所在的经度和纬度传过来,再与数据库中酒店的经度和纬度计算一下,就查出来。 为了在数据库中查询两点之间的距离,所以这个函数需要在数据库中定义。 我网上找了很久, ...

2015-04-28 17:52 0 2466 推荐指数:

查看详情

sql server根据地图经纬度距离

从别的地方烤过来的,自己试了一下,可以计算 出来,不过正确不正确的就不太懂了。 USE [niaoren]GO/****** Object: UserDefinedFunction [dbo].[fnGetDistance] Script Date: 2017/7/28 星期五 ...

Fri Jul 28 20:25:00 CST 2017 0 1555
SQL语句计算经纬度距离

二: SQL语句计算经纬度距离 SELECT id, ( 6371* acos( cos( radians(37) ) * cos( radians( lat ) ) * cos( radians( lng ) - radians(-122) ) + sin( radians(37 ...

Sun Apr 22 20:19:00 CST 2018 0 5699
经纬度计算距离

; /// 根据经纬度计算2个点之间的距离。 /// </summary> /// <param na ...

Tue Jul 30 02:09:00 CST 2019 0 2286
sql 计算两个经纬度点之间的距离

这里用到的算法和地球半径等数据均来自网络,此文只作整理记录。 地球半径值采用赤道半径 6378137.0米,这是1980年的国际标准数据。 //存储过程 CREATE FUNCTION [f ...

Wed Mar 15 17:54:00 CST 2017 0 6875
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M